Benefits of E-Commerce for Ugandan Small Businesses

E-commerce in Uganda small businesses

E-commerce has changed the way people shop around the world, and Uganda is no exception. With more Ugandans gaining internet access and mobile money adoption growing daily, online shopping is becoming part of everyday life. For small businesses, e-commerce presents one of the greatest opportunities to grow without the heavy expenses of traditional expansion.

Why E-Commerce Matters for SMEs in Uganda

E-commerce allows small businesses to sell products and services online, reaching customers beyond their local area. For a shop in Kampala, this could mean delivering to customers in Gulu, Mbarara, or even across East Africa.

Some of the key reasons why e-commerce is essential include:

  1. Wider Market Reach
    Unlike physical shops limited to one location, online stores are accessible nationwide and internationally.
  2. 24/7 Availability
    Websites and apps operate day and night, generating sales even while business owners sleep.
  3. Lower Operating Costs
    Running an online shop is cheaper than paying rent for physical space.
  4. Data Tracking
    Business owners can track sales, monitor stock, and analyze customer behavior.
  5. Customer Convenience
    With a few clicks, Ugandans can order food, clothes, electronics, or even school supplies online.

Overcoming Challenges

Ugandan SMEs face challenges such as high internet costs, logistics, and building customer trust. However, by offering secure payments, reliable delivery, and excellent customer service, businesses can overcome these hurdles and thrive online.
